ASHKENAZI CHAROSET
• 6 cups peeled, cored and diced Granny Smith apples
• 2 lemons, juiced
• 1 cup roughly chopped walnuts
• 1 cup golden raisins
• 1/2 cup honey
• 1 teaspoon cinnamon
• 1 cup of pomegranate seeds
• 1 cup dried cherries or cranberries (either or both)
• 1/4 cup kosher for Passover sweet red wine (grape juice is fine!)
Chop apples and nuts until fine. Add cinnamon & enough wine to hold mixture together, as in a paste. Add in the rest of the ingredients and marinate for several hours before serving.
5 SPECIES CHAROSET
• 6 cups peeled, cored and diced Granny Smith apples
• 2 lemons, juiced
• 1 cup roughly chopped toasted walnuts
• 1 cup golden raisins
• 1/2 cup honey
• ½ chopped dried figs
• ½ cup chopped dried dates
• 1 teaspoon cinnamon
• 1 cup of pomegranate seeds
• 1 cup dried cherries or cranberries (either or both)
• 1/4 cup kosher for Passover sweet red wine (grape juice is fine!)
Chop apples & nuts until fine. Add cinnamon and enough wine to hold mixture together, as in a paste. Add the rest of the ingredients and let marinate for several hours before serving.
AFGHANI STYLE CHAROSET
1 cup shelled almonds, coarsely ground
1 cup shelled walnuts, coarsely ground
1 cup black raisins, coarsely ground
2 apples, peeled, coarsely chopped
2 ripe bananas, coarsely chopped (optional)
2 cups red wine or grape juice
Mix everything together and serve.
MOROCCAN & NORTH AFRICAN CHAROSET OR DATE PASTE
1 pound dates, pitted
1/2 pound walnuts, chopped
1 tablespoon dark raisins
1/2 cup sweet red wine or grape juice (enough to moisten the paste well)
Grind the dates and raisins together. Add the chopped walnuts and the wine; mix well together. Refrigerate until ready to use at the Seder.
ISRAELI CHAROSET
2 cups apples, peeled & chopped
3 bananas, mashed
1/2 cup peanuts, chopped
2 teaspoons cinnamon
1/2 orange, juice & rind
1/2 lemon, juice & rind
1/4 cup sweet red wine or grape juice
Sugar to taste
Blend all ingredients together.
INDIAN AND PERSIAN HALEK (CHAROSET)
3/4 cup dark raisins
2 pounds seeded dates
1 apple, peeled, cored and sliced
1 cup red wine or grape juice, not too dry
Grind the fruits together. Add the wine and mix well.
